The LEGO Group and Formula 1 have announced an exciting new long-term collaboration, bringing together the passionate fanbases of both brands. This partnership aims to immerse LEGO enthusiasts in the thrilling world of Formula 1 while also catering to the rapidly growing fanbase of F1, particularly among younger audiences.
A Grand Start in 2025
Kicking off in 2025, this collaboration will feature exclusive activities at fan zones during Grand Prix events, alongside engaging content for fans and families across LEGO’s digital platforms. The partnership comes at a time when F1 has seen significant growth in its younger fanbase. Over four million children aged 8-12 actively follow Formula 1 in the US and EU, while 40% of Formula 1’s Instagram followers are under 25 years old.
LEGO Formula 1 Sets for All Ages
The new LEGO product portfolio, set to be released as part of this collaboration, will cater to F1 fans and LEGO enthusiasts of all ages. From LEGO DUPLO sets for preschoolers to more complex builds for young and adult LEGO masters, these sets will allow fans to recreate iconic Formula 1 teams and cars using LEGO bricks.
